The Dogman Triangle: Werewolves in the Lone Star State backgrop image
The Dogman Triangle: Werewolves in the Lone Star State poster

The Dogman Triangle: Werewolves in the Lone Star State

2023 • 1h10m Documentary

Rating

7.0/10

Popularity

1

Witnesses have reported seeing upright-walking canids in Texas. Fact or fiction? Seth Breedlove continues his investigation in to the werewolf phenomenon.

Details

Director

Seth Breedlove

Cast

Shannon Legro

Release date

6/30/2023

Status

Released

Origin country

US

Vote count

3